I'm a gun-guy, and if you're catering to an audience that knows guns, that would make a difference.
Most common round for most LE and Military snipers is either .308 Winchester or .300 Win Mag. Some units use the bigger .50 BMG. British units use .338 Lapua.
Google some images using those specific calibers/names, depending on what you want.

How critical is it to be accurate with the specifics? If you want a bullet (say in flight?) that has more detail, you may want to reference some actual bullet images if you need it to be a realistic representation of what's actually used. For example, many LE snipers, using rifles chambered in .308, use Federal Premium Gold Medal Match, which uses a "Sierra Matchking" bullet (a "boat-tail hollow point"), seen here:
Some use other brands, or even custom loads. Some of these bullets have unique features (different shape of tails, sometimes with bands, sometimes without). Here's another example, using a Barnes Triple Shock hollow point--AND it's a 3D animation for ya!
Another problem, I've made a basic NURBS Cylinder (Boy that was hard XD)
I want to practice colouring. I made a blinn, and then Ramp. I can't assign the ramp to the cylinder. I selected my Cylinder, right clicked on Ramp and clicked Assign but it's not working, any help??
create the blinn, click the input box on the right of the color slider. a window will appear there you chose a ramp. and then you have to asign the shader (the blinn in your case) not the ramp...
